Output eebcf5901437d812ab61d395e74b972872c367231eb75a6d084ba14d7b0becf0:1

value
5955571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50de6760c8a3df54a6353b9611bad749664e01fd OP_EQUAL
address
394cQn7HTxYtYHXzr5YExJ6DrnmRnXMxpN
transaction
eebcf5901437d812ab61d395e74b972872c367231eb75a6d084ba14d7b0becf0
spent
true